Description Memory, madness, or manifesto? Enter the shadow world of the Obscene Madame D with Theatre Kantanka, an immersive and spellbinding environment of binaural sound, hand-crafted animation, and gripping live theatre. Iconoclastic Brazilian writer Hilda Hilst’s hallucinatory novel has been called “shocking, exquisite, mesmerizing, metaphysical” and “like Kafka but with the laugh of the Medusa”. For this daring new adaptation, the audience wears wireless headphones to directly inhabit the psychological landscape of grieving recluse, Madame D, living below the stairs after the death of her husband.
